What a blessing and privilege to greet you through this letter and at the same time to share some news about my family and me with you. My name is Oliver, and praise God, my parents, siblings and I are in good health, I am 10 years old, and I want to be really honest with you; I am repeating 3rd grade this year because I do not like to do homework, but my father encouraged me to struggle myself, and we are praying to God so I can pass my grade this year. I think my brother Eldy as my friend because I like to play with toy cars with him.
Thankfully, my father works so hard to cover our needs; he is a farmer, and he also raises cows, hens and pigs to earn extra money. I admire my father a lot because he is a hardworking man and I like to go with him to work. My mother is a housewife and takes care of us; besides that, she contributes with our home expenses by selling “Granizadas” (shaved ice with different flavors on top) and slices of fruits in bags at the plaza. We are still members of Prince of Peace Church, and one of the special activities we have here that I like to attend the most is our Thanksgiving service for the family. I love Jesus and for me He is my best friend and the one that always takes care of my family. This is something I want to tell you, and all this information was provided by my father.
